State v. Sohappy
Citations
- 757 P.2d 509
- 110 Wash. 2d 907
- 1988 Wash. LEXIS 83
How courts have described this case
Verbatim parenthetical descriptions written by other courts when citing this decision. Ranked by citation-network relevance.
- “[Cooks Landing] is a part of a reservation for purposes of application of our state jurisdiction statute”
- where tribes have not requested state jurisdiction over crimes by Indians, jurisdiction is shared by the tribal and federal governments
- where tribes have not requested state jurisdiction over crimes by Indians, jurisdiction is shared by the tribal and federal governments
- no State jurisdiction over Indian acting on tribal lands or in-lieu sites
